What Goes Into AC Repair Cost
Several variables determine your final bill. Understanding these line items helps you compare apples to apples and spot value.
- Diagnostic and trip fees
- Most companies charge a flat diagnostic to test components, verify the fault, and provide a written estimate.
- Some waive this fee with a paid repair. Ask upfront.
- Part and material costs
- Capacitors, contactors, fan motors, and control boards vary by brand and size.
- Refrigerant costs depend on type and quantity. Charging a system requires EPA‑certified handling.
- Labor time and complexity
- Accessibility, attic or crawlspace work, and corrosion can add time.
- Advanced electrical or refrigerant work requires licensed techs and specialized tools.
- After‑hours or emergency service
- Nights, weekends, and holidays may include premium rates for faster response.
- Age, brand, and warranty status
- In‑warranty parts can cut costs. Out‑of‑warranty systems may require higher part spend or retrofit.
- Preventive tasks during repair
- Cleaning coils, clearing drains, and tightening connections can be rolled into a visit to prevent repeat calls.
Local insight: In Miami County and the Wabash Valley, humidity and cottonwood season load coils and filters with debris. That increases strain, which can turn a small electrical fault into a larger failure if ignored.
Typical Price Ranges by Repair Type
Every home is unique, but these national‑to‑regional ranges will help you budget. Your exact price will reflect diagnostics, brand, accessibility, and warranty status.
- Capacitor or contactor replacement: often one of the lowest‑cost electrical repairs.
- Condenser fan motor: mid‑range, varies by motor type and brand specification.
- Blower motor or ECM module: higher due to parts cost and setup.
- Refrigerant leak check and recharge: depends on leak location, repair method, and pounds added. Systems using phased‑out refrigerants can cost more.
- Control board or thermostat: mid‑ to higher‑range depending on proprietary parts or smart features.
- Drain cleaning and float switch install: lower‑range but high value to prevent water damage.
- Coil issues: cleaning is moderate, replacement is on the higher end due to labor.
Tip: Ask for a good‑better‑best set of options when available. For instance, a failing blower motor may have OEM and universal alternatives with different warranties.
How Technicians Diagnose and Prevent Repeat Failures
A high‑quality service call does more than swap a part. Here is what thorough diagnostics often include:
- Electrical testing: verify voltage, microfarads on capacitors, and continuity on contactors and motors.
- Refrigerant evaluation: proper superheat/subcool readings and gauges to confirm charge.
- Airflow assessment: check filter, evaporator coil cleanliness, and duct static pressure.
- Safety checks: inspect condensate drains, float switches, and disconnects.
- Thermostat and control logic: test for proper staging and sensor accuracy.

Reading an AC Repair Quote Like a Pro
Before you sign, confirm the following items are spelled out in writing:
- Exact fault found and the test result that confirmed it
- Part number, warranty length, and whether it is OEM or universal
- Labor hours or flat‑rate line item
- Refrigerant type, estimated pounds, and per‑pound price if applicable
- What is included in the visit, such as coil rinse or drain clearing
- After‑hours premium, if any, and whether membership waives it
- Total price you approve before work starts

Repair or Replace: Making the Right Call
If your system is over 12 years old, needs a major component, and has rising electric bills, it may be time to compare repair against replacement. Consider:
- Age and efficiency: Older units often cost more to run, especially in humid Indiana summers.
- Frequency of repairs: Two or more major repairs in two seasons is a red flag.
- Refrigerant type: Legacy refrigerants can be expensive and harder to source.
- Comfort and noise: Persistent hot spots or poor dehumidification point to deeper issues.

DIY vs Professional: Where to Draw the Line
You can safely do the following before calling:
- Replace the filter and check the breaker
- Hose off the outdoor coil from the inside out after power is off
- Confirm thermostat settings and fresh batteries
Call a licensed pro for:
- Electrical component testing
- Refrigerant recovery and charging
- Evaporator coil cleaning beyond the surface
- Motor or control board replacement
These tasks require training, gauges, and safe handling procedures to protect your home and your warranty.

Local Cost Drivers in Peru, Logansport, and Nearby
Northern Indiana’s pollen, farm dust, and cottonwood fluff are tough on outdoor coils and filters. In older homes around downtown Peru or Rochester, ductwork can be undersized, which strains blowers and can raise repair frequency. Budget for an annual tune‑up before the Wabash Valley humidity spikes, and consider a mid‑season coil rinse if trees are near the condenser.
How Maintenance Protects Your Warranty and Budget
Manufacturers often require documented maintenance to keep parts warranties valid. Skipping tune‑ups can void claims. A service plan logs cleanings, tests, and safety checks so your claim is covered and your repair costs stay predictable.
